Overcoming the Odds: Health Challenges and Triumphs
Achieving a spot at the London International Horse Show was not a straightforward path for Mari. She has battled severe health issues, including a **dust allergy and an autoimmune condition**. These obstacles did not deter her spirit; instead, they fueled a journey of resilience and meticulous care. With unwavering support from the veterinary team at Rainbow Equine Hospital and Amy's dedication, Mari overcame these hurdles, continually proving that determination and a robust support system could conquer adversity.
The Power of a Collaborative Spirit
Recognizing the physical demands of competitive equestrian sports, Amy enlisted the help of a young rider, Eliza Jones, to keep Mari in competition. This collaboration nurtures emerging talent and ensures Mari's continued presence in the show circuit. It's a practical example of the team's **dedication and teamwork** essential in achieving success at such elite levels of equestrian sport. Anticipation Builds for the London International Horse Show
The upcoming London International Horse Show, scheduled for December 18th to 22nd, 2024, at ExCeL London, is eagerly anticipated by the equestrian community. Known for its thrilling **FEI World Cup Qualifiers** and vibrant Christmas displays, it is a pinnacle event in the calendar.
